Consider Safety Features

When it comes to go-karting, safety should always be a top priority. After all, you want to have a thrilling and enjoyable experience without compromising your well-being. That’s why it’s crucial to consider the safety features of any go-kart you’re considering purchasing.

One of the most important safety features to look for is a sturdy and reliable frame. The frame should be constructed from strong materials, such as steel or aluminum, that can withstand impacts and provide maximum protection. Additionally, check for features like roll cages and impact-absorbing bumpers that can further enhance the safety of the go-kart.

Another vital safety feature to consider is the braking system. A responsive and efficient braking system is essential for controlling the speed of the go-kart and bringing it to a stop when necessary. Look for go-karts with disc brakes, as they provide better stopping power compared to drum brakes.

In addition to the braking system, ensure that the go-kart is equipped with proper safety harnesses or seat belts. These restraints will keep you securely in place, preventing any unnecessary movements or ejections during sudden stops or collisions. Three-point safety harnesses are ideal, as they provide optimal stability and protection.

Additionally, it’s important to consider the visibility features of the go-kart. Look for go-karts with bright and functional headlights, taillights, and reflectors. These features will not only enhance your visibility to other drivers but also ensure that you can see clearly, even in low-light conditions.

Think About Maintenance Requirements

When it comes to owning a go-kart, regular maintenance is essential to keep it running smoothly and ensure a longer lifespan. Before making your final decision on which go-kart to purchase, it’s important to think about the maintenance requirements involved.

Firstly, consider the type of engine your go-kart has. Different types of engines have different maintenance needs. For example, a gas-powered go-kart will require regular oil changes, spark plug replacements, and air filter cleanings. On the other hand, electric go-karts will require less maintenance but will need regular battery charging and inspections to ensure the electrical components are in good working condition.

In addition to the engine, consider the maintenance needs of other key components such as the tires, brakes, and suspension. These parts can experience wear and tear over time and will need periodic checks and replacements. It’s important to choose a go-kart that has easily accessible and replaceable parts to make maintenance tasks more convenient.

Another important aspect of maintenance to consider is the availability of a local service center or repair shop. Having a professional mechanic who is familiar with go-karts can make the maintenance process much easier and ensure that any repairs are done correctly. Before purchasing a go-kart, do some research and find out if there are any service centers near you that can provide maintenance and repairs.

Furthermore, it’s a good idea to educate yourself on basic go-kart maintenance tasks. This includes learning how to check and adjust the chain tension, clean and lubricate the chassis, and inspect the electrical connections. By having some knowledge of these tasks, you can perform routine maintenance on your go-kart and catch any potential issues early on.

Evaluate Engine and Transmission Options

Now that you’ve assessed your needs and preferences, determined your budget, considered safety features, thought about maintenance requirements, and checked the size and weight capacity of your potential go-kart, it’s time to dive into another important aspect: evaluating engine and transmission options. The engine and transmission of a go-kart can greatly impact its performance, speed, and overall riding experience. Let’s take a closer look at what you should consider when evaluating these options.

First and foremost, let’s talk about the engine. Go-karts typically come with either gas-powered engines or electric motors. Gas-powered engines provide a traditional, raw driving experience, with the roar of the engine and the smell of gasoline adding to the excitement. These engines tend to offer more power and speed, making them popular among racing enthusiasts. On the other hand, electric go-karts are known for their quiet operation and environmentally friendly nature. They are often more beginner-friendly, with smoother acceleration and easier handling. Consider your personal preferences and the type of experience you’re looking for when choosing between gas-powered and electric go-karts.

Next, let’s discuss transmission options. Most go-karts come with either automatic or manual transmissions. Automatic transmissions are simpler to operate, making them a popular choice for beginners or those who prefer a hassle-free driving experience. They allow you to focus more on the track or the thrill of the ride without worrying about shifting gears. On the other hand, manual transmissions, typically found in higher-performance go-karts, offer more control and precision. They allow experienced drivers to optimize their speed and acceleration by manually shifting gears. If you’re an experienced racer or someone who enjoys a more hands-on approach to driving, a go-kart with a manual transmission may be the right choice for you.
